
Ceramic pans are made of metal with a ceramic non-stick coating. They are a popular alternative to conventional non-stick pans, as they are easy to clean, non-reactive, and often less heavy and costly. However, they have a shorter lifespan than other pans and are more susceptible to scratches and wear and tear. When choosing a ceramic pan, it is important to consider the type of metal used, the quality of the coating, and the pan's compatibility with your stove. Additionally, it is recommended to hand-wash ceramic pans with gentle dish soap and a soft sponge to preserve their non-stick properties and extend their lifespan.

Pros and cons of ceramic pans
Ceramic pans have become increasingly popular in recent years, but what are the pros and cons of this type of cookware?
Pros
Ceramic pans are lightweight, non-toxic, and easy to clean. The non-stick surface means food residue doesn't cling to the pan, making post-cooking cleanup quick and easy. They are also versatile, allowing for stovetop-to-oven cooking, and can be used to store food in the fridge or freezer. Ceramic pans are marketed as a more sustainable alternative to traditional non-stick pans, as they are made without harmful chemicals like PFAS and heavy metals such as lead and cadmium. They are also more affordable than comparable stainless steel sets.
Cons
Ceramic pans have a shorter lifespan than other options, typically lasting only a couple of years due to the nature of the coating, which can scratch or chip over time, especially if metal utensils are used. Harsh scrubbing or scraping with sharp implements can also damage the non-stick surface, reducing the pan's longevity. High heat can also lower the non-stick factor of the pan.

Ceramic pan maintenance
Ceramic pans are a popular alternative to conventional non-stick pans. They are made using a metallic base—often stainless steel, aluminium, or both—with a naturally derived coating material that gives the pan its glossy, ceramic-like appearance. This coating is delicate and requires proper maintenance to last a long time.
Gentle Tools and Hand-Washing: Ceramic pans require a gentle touch. Always hand-wash your ceramic pans using tools made from non-abrasive materials like wood, nylon, or silicone. These materials protect the delicate surface from scratches, chips, and other forms of damage. Avoid metal utensils as they can scratch and ruin the pan's non-stick coating.
Cleaning and Drying: Cleaning ceramic pans is relatively simple. Use a soft sponge or dishcloth and your favourite gentle dish soap. Give the pan a thorough scrub immediately after it's cool enough to handle, then rinse and dry thoroughly. Avoid lengthy soaks and never put your ceramic pan in the dishwasher. The scorching hot water, harsh detergents, and constant jostling can damage the base and coating.
Preventing Discolouration and Staining: Ceramic pans can develop a brown discolouration, especially when food is burned at high temperatures. To prevent this, wash your pan after every use to remove food particles that can cause a sticky build-up. Periodically examine the surface for discolouration and perform a deep cleaning to remove stains. For stubborn stains, you can use a mixture of baking soda, water, and vinegar, or hydrogen peroxide to lighten the finish.
Storing Properly: Always store your ceramic pan properly. If you're stacking your pans, use a protective trivet, dish towel, or Pan Protector between each layer to prevent scratches and damage. A hanging rack is also a great option for storing your ceramic pans.
Avoiding Extreme Temperature Changes: Sudden temperature changes can cause the ceramic coating to crack and warp the metal base. Always allow your pan to cool down completely before running it under water or scrubbing.

Ceramic pan alternatives
When considering alternatives to ceramic pans, there are several other options available that offer similar non-stick properties and cooking experiences. Here are some alternatives to consider:
Stainless Steel Pans: Stainless steel cookware is a durable and versatile option. While not naturally non-stick, when paired with a good cooking oil or seasoning, stainless steel pans can provide a similar cooking experience to ceramic pans. They perform well at high temperatures and are suitable for searing, browning, and frying. Stainless steel is also low-maintenance and dishwasher-safe.
Cast Iron Pans: Cast iron cookware is a traditional favorite for many cooks. Like stainless steel, cast iron pans need to be seasoned to create a natural non-stick surface. Cast iron has excellent heat retention and distribution, making it ideal for deep frying, searing steaks, or slow-cooking dishes. With proper care, cast iron pans can last for generations.
Hard-Anodized Aluminum Pans: Hard-anodized aluminum cookware offers a hard, durable surface that is highly scratch-resistant. The anodizing process creates a non-stick surface without the need for coatings. These pans are lightweight, conduct heat well, and are generally dishwasher-safe. Hard-anodized aluminum is a good option for those seeking a low-maintenance, durable pan.
Copper Pans: Copper cookware is known for its excellent heat conductivity, providing even and precise cooking. Copper pans heat up quickly and respond well to adjustments in temperature, making them a favorite among professional chefs. They are often lined with tin or stainless steel, which provides a non-reactive surface for cooking. Copper pans are more expensive but offer a unique combination of performance and beauty.
Glass Ceramic Pans: Glass ceramic cookware is made from a type of glass that has been strengthened through a process of rapid heating and cooling. It offers a non-porous, non-reactive, and non-stick surface that is ideal for cooking a variety of dishes. Glass ceramic pans are also known for their ability to withstand extreme temperatures without warping or shattering. Additionally, they are dishwasher-safe and easy to maintain.
Each of these alternatives offers unique benefits and features that can suit different cooking styles and preferences. Whether you prioritize durability, heat conduction, or non-stick properties, there are a variety of options to consider when choosing the best cookware for your needs.

Ceramic pan safety
Ceramic pans are a relatively new type of cookware. They are made using a metallic base—often stainless steel, aluminium, or both—with a naturally derived coating that gives the pan its glossy, ceramic-like appearance. This coating is made without harmful chemicals like PFAS and heavy metals like lead and cadmium, making ceramic cookware a more sustainable alternative to traditional non-stick pans.
However, the coating on a ceramic pan tends to be more fragile than other types of coatings and can be susceptible to scratches and other forms of wear and tear. Therefore, it is important to use soft, non-stick-friendly utensils like nylon, silicone, or wood when cooking with ceramic pans. It is also important to avoid abrasive cleaning tools like steel wool and to always hand-wash your ceramic pans with gentle dish soap and a soft sponge or cloth.
While ceramic pans are marketed as safe for high-heat cooking, sustained use over high heat can cause the ceramic coating to break down more quickly. Therefore, it is recommended to keep the heat under medium when using a ceramic pan on the stovetop. Additionally, ceramic pans usually aren't heat-safe above roughly 500°F (260°C) and shouldn't be left over high heat for more than a few minutes. This means they can't be used for deep frying, searing, or other high-heat cooking methods.
When choosing a ceramic pan, it is important to buy from a reputable cookware manufacturer that is likely to meet safety standards. Look for high-quality ceramic cookware made from hard-anodized aluminium or cladded stainless steel, as these materials are more durable and long-lasting. Even with a well-made ceramic pan, the cookware is only likely to last a couple of years due to the nature of the coating, which releases a tiny amount every time the pan is heated.

Ceramic pan use cases
Ceramic pans are a great option for cooking stick-prone and delicate foods, such as eggs and fish, thanks to their smooth, non-stick surface. The non-stick coating is created by a tiny amount of the naturally derived coating being released each time the pan is heated. This also makes ceramic pans a more eco-friendly alternative to traditional non-stick pans.
Ceramic pans are also perfect for sautéing vegetables and tofu, simmering sauces, and making toasted sandwiches. They can be used on gas, electric, and induction stovetops, but it is important to exercise caution with induction and gas as these heat up quickly and can cause the pan to overheat and the coating to wear out prematurely.
Ceramic pans are not suitable for deep frying, searing, or other high-heat cooking methods as they are typically not heat-safe above 500°F and should not be subjected to high heat for more than a few minutes.
When it comes to cleaning and maintenance, ceramic pans are simple to care for and can even be wiped out with a paper towel. However, it is recommended to hand-wash ceramic pans with gentle dish soap and a soft sponge or cloth to extend their lifespan. Avoid using a dishwasher as the high temperatures, harsh detergents, and jostling can damage the base and coating.
Ceramic pans are a great choice for those seeking a non-stick, non-toxic, and sustainable cooking option, with the added benefit of aesthetic appeal.
